117.info
人生若只如初见

SpringBoot使用Redisson有哪些陷阱需避免

在使用SpringBoot与Redisson集成时,有一些陷阱需要避免:

  1. 内存泄漏:在使用Redisson时,需要注意正确关闭Redisson客户端,否则可能会导致内存泄漏。建议使用Spring的@PreDestroy注解或者实现DisposableBean接口,在应用关闭时手动关闭Redisson客户端。

  2. 配置问题:Redisson的配置非常灵活,但是也容易出错。需要注意配置文件中各个参数的含义和使用方法,确保配置正确。

  3. 并发问题:在使用Redisson时,需要注意并发访问的情况。Redisson提供了一些分布式锁和信号量等工具,可以帮助解决并发访问的问题。

  4. 版本兼容性:在使用Redisson时,需要注意版本兼容性。不同版本之间可能会有一些API的变化,需要注意对应版本的文档与代码。

  5. 依赖问题:在使用Redisson时,需要注意依赖的版本与冲突问题。建议使用Maven或者Gradle等工具管理依赖,避免不必要的冲突。

总的来说,使用SpringBoot与Redisson集成时,需要注意以上一些陷阱,确保应用的稳定性和性能。

未经允许不得转载 » 本文链接:https://www.117.info/ask/fe249AzsIAwVSDFQ.html

推荐文章

  • springboot kafka怎样进行消息自动化测试

    在Spring Boot中使用Kafka进行消息自动化测试,你可以使用Kafka自带的测试工具kafka-console-producer.sh和kafka-console-consumer.sh,或者使用一些专门的测试框...

  • springboot kafka能进行消息流量控制吗

    是的,Spring Boot Kafka可以进行消息流量控制。在Spring Boot中,我们可以使用Kafka的消费者配置参数来实现流量控制。以下是一些建议的配置参数: max.poll.rec...

  • springboot kafka怎样实现消息消费监控

    在Spring Boot中,我们可以使用Kafka的消费者监听器来监控消息消费情况。以下是实现消息消费监控的步骤: 首先,确保你的项目中已经添加了Kafka依赖。在pom.xml文...

  • springboot kafka如何进行消息生产监控

    在Spring Boot应用中使用Kafka进行消息生产监控,可以通过以下几种方式实现: 集成Spring Boot Actuator:
    Spring Boot Actuator提供了很多生产级的功能,包...

  • SpringBoot使用Redisson在高并发场景下表现如何

    SpringBoot使用Redisson在高并发场景下表现非常出色。Redisson是一个基于Redis的Java驱动框架,提供了丰富的分布式数据结构和同步工具,能够有效地解决并发访问和...

  • SpringBoot使用Redisson实现延迟队列的方法

    要在SpringBoot中使用Redisson实现延迟队列,可以按照以下步骤进行: 添加Redisson依赖:
    在pom.xml文件中添加Redisson的依赖: org.redisson redisson 3.1...

  • SpringBoot使用Redisson如何管理事务

    在SpringBoot中使用Redisson管理事务可以通过以下步骤实现: 添加Redisson依赖:
    在pom.xml文件中添加Redisson依赖: org.redisson redisson-spring-boot-s...

  • SpringBoot使用Redisson对比其他解决方案

    SpringBoot使用Redisson相比其他解决方案具有以下优点: 易于集成:Redisson提供了丰富的Spring Boot Starter,使得在Spring Boot项目中集成Redisson变得非常简单...